Ubuntu Suomen keskustelualueet
Ubuntun käyttö => Vaihtoehtoiset työpöytäympäristöt => Aiheen aloitti: TheJoker - 08.01.07 - klo:00.03
-
Jälleen kerran, ei kannattaisi "korjata" toimivaa.
No, onnistuneen läppärisäädön jälkeen päätin kokeilla työpöydälläkin aiglx:aa ja nvidian ajureista johtuen tuki aiglx:aan on vasta 9xxx-sarjan ajureissa. Löysinkin hyvän repositorion Edgylle (http://www.albertomilone.com/driver.html) ja sain huomata etteivät aivan uusimmat (97xx) ajurit enää tue näytönohjaintani (GF4 Ti4200) joten joutuisin asentamaan 96xx-sarjan ajurit, no eihän siinä mitään. Ei muutakuin ohjeiden (http://www.albertomilone.com/instructions.html) mukaan asentamaan.
Kaikki menee siihen asti hyvin kunnes pitää käynnistää uudestaan. No, X ei tietenkään käynnisty mikä on aivan normaalia näissä ajuripäivityksissä, mutta nyt olen kokeillut lähes kaikkea eikä mikään vanha kikka näytä enää toimivan. Ilmeisesti moduulia ei ladata ollenkaan ja tässävaiheessa omat taidot loppuu. Tässä "startx" tuloste:
FATAL: Error running install command for nvidia
(EE) NVIDIA(0): Failed to load the NVIDIA kernel module!
(EE) NVIDIA(0): *** Aborting ***
(EE) Screen(s) found, but none have a usable configuration.
Fatal server error:
no screen found
XIO: fatal IO error 104 (Connection reset by peer) on X server ":0.0"
after 0 requests (0 known processed) with 0 events remaining.
"sudo modprobe nvidia" tuottaa sellaisen virheen mitä en ole koskaan ennen nähnyt:
FATAL: Error running install command for nvidia
Eli sitä moduulia ei todellakaan ladata, mutta mistä tämä voisi johtua? Tässä vielä lista oleellisista paketeista mitkä on nyt asennettuna:
nvidia-glx
nvidia-kernel-common
nvidia-kernel-source
linux-generic
linux-image-generic
linux-image-2.6.17-10-generic
linux-headers-generic
linux-headers-2.6.17-10
linux-headers-2.6.17-10-generic
linux-restricted-modules-common
linux-restricted-modules-generic
linux-restricted-modules-2.6.17-10-generic
Eli mielestäni kaikki tarvittavat pitäisi olla asennettuna, miksi moduuli ei ladaudu? Xorg.confissakaan tuskin on mitään vikaa, ei tuo ainakaan siihen viittaisi.
Nimim. lähes kaikkea jo kokeillut ::)
Edit: Ongelma ratkaistu: kaikki entiset ajurit pois (--purge remove) ja tekstitilassa uusien asentaminen -> Toimii.
-
Hmm. Ehkä tiedät moduleista yms. ajureista enemmän kuin minä, mutta kerrotaan nyt omat säätämiset.
Mulla on vika ollu aina x:n asetuksissa ja mielestäni sunkin tilanne viittaa siihen.
Jos on jokin menny vikaan, kun olen beryliä, yms säätäny, X:n on saanu aina käyntiin joko:
a) ottamalla xorg.conf-varmuuskopion käyttöön,
b) palauttamalla x:n alkuperäisasetukset komennolla sudo dpkg-reconfigure -phigh xserver-xorg (tämän jälkeen pitää "nvidia"-moduli ottaa uudelleen käyttöön xorg.conf tiedostossa.)
c) ajamalla x:n oman konfausohjelman komennolla sudo dpkg-reconfigure xserver-xorg.
Ja x:ää ei kannata yrittää käynnistää startx-komennolla vaan sudo /etc/init.d/gdm start
-
Hmm. Ehkä tiedät moduleista yms. ajureista enemmän kuin minä, mutta kerrotaan nyt omat säätämiset.
Mulla on vika ollu aina x:n asetuksissa ja mielestäni sunkin tilanne viittaa siihen.
Tuohon ne minunkin tiedot loppuu :)
Jos on jokin menny vikaan, kun olen beryliä, yms säätäny, X:n on saanu aina käyntiin joko:
a) ottamalla xorg.conf-varmuuskopion käyttöön,
b) palauttamalla x:n alkuperäisasetukset komennolla sudo dpkg-reconfigure -phigh xserver-xorg (tämän jälkeen pitää "nvidia"-moduli ottaa uudelleen käyttöön xorg.conf tiedostossa.)
c) ajamalla x:n oman konfausohjelman komennolla sudo dpkg-reconfigure xserver-xorg.
Jeps, tästä ei valitettavasti ollut apua. Olen kokeillut kyllä tätäkin, sitä moduulia ei vain ole ladattuna niin se ei löydä sitä:
lsmod | grep nvidianvidia_agp 9628 1
agpgart 34888 1 nvidia_agp
Kun sitä moduulia yrittää ladata niin se antaa vain tuon ensimmäisessä viestissä mainitun erikoisen herjan.
Ja x:ää ei kannata yrittää käynnistää startx-komennolla vaan sudo /etc/init.d/gdm start
Juu, tietääkseni tuo startx kuitenkin ajaa saman asian, ja jos kaikki toimii niin bootin jälkeenhän se pitäisi olla taas niinkuin ennenkin, eli pointti on ettei tuolla *dm restartilla tai startx:n käytöllä ole väliä. Ei ainakaan ennen ole ollut, korjatkaa toki jos olen väärässä :)